Construction Underway At Char's New Burger And Creamery
The new Char Burger and Creamery on Route 202 in Bridgewater is a completely new concept compared to the other 2 steakhouse locations.
BRIDGEWATER, NJ — Construction is now underway at the new Char Burger and Creamery at the former TD Bank on Route 202 North in Bridgewater.
"At this moment there is no official date, but we're aiming to have the doors open sometime this Spring/Summer. Looking forward to warm days on their patio with an ice cream cone in hand," said Sean Cahill of Cahill Studio, who is designing the new restaurant.
The property located next to CVS Pharmacy near the Milltown Road intersection was purchased in the spring of 2017 by owner and manager of the upscale modern Char Steakhouse, Luciano Ingrao. At the time it was anticipated the new Char Burger and Creamery would open later in the fall of 2017. (See Related: Char To Open Casual Burger And Ice Cream Joint In Bridgewater)

Work recently began early this winter in early December 2019.
Char Burger and Creamery is the third location in the Char family of restaurants yet is a completely new concept. Unlike the original two Char Steakhouse locations in Raritan and Red Bank, this new location breaks away from the traditional steakhouse style.

"This new concept will bring a fast-casual, family friendly establishment to Bridgewater. Char Burger and Creamery will focus on burgers and ice cream with a large outdoor dining area that’s sure to be a hit in the summer," Cahill said.
Char Burger and Creamery will serve burgers, hard serve and soft serve ice cream, sundaes and milkshakes, Ingrao previously said.
This location will be geared more towards families and will not have a liquor license.
In the back there will be benches and a small playground area for children to play.
"That particular area doesn't have a burger location and I thought it would be something nice for local families," Ingrao previously said. "And for all of the sports teams as well. It will be a nice area for kids to play out back while the husbands and wives have burgers and relax."
